- Full contents:
-
- Cathy Young - Middletown, New Jersey: writer; the perils of the victim mentality
- Judith Sherven, Ph.D. - Los Angeles: therapist; women's unrealistic expectations of men
- Helen Fisher, Ph.D. - New York: anthropologist; the roots of patriarchy
- Doris Caldwell, R.N. - Atlanta: drug-abuse counselor; African-American fathers
- Laurie Ingraham, MSW - Milwaukee: therapist; women's prejudices toward men
- Karen DeCrow - Syracuse, New York: attorney, president of NOW, 1974-1977; trying to end the battle between the sexes
- Barbara Dority - Seattle: anticensorship feminist; "pornography"
- Char Tosi - Fenton, Michigan: founder of Woman Within; embracing the feminine shadow
- Jane Chastain - Los Angeles: America's first female sportscaster; working with men
- Gayle Kimball, Ph.D. - Chico, California: women's studies professor; social support for fathers
- Claudia Valeri - Edmonton, Alberta: writer, editor, broadcaster; compassion and gratitude for fathers.
- Ruth Shalit - Washington, D.C.: writer; a rape protest run amok
- Suzanne Steinmetz, Ph.D. - Indianapolis: sociologist; domestic violence against men
- Audrey B. Chapman - Washington, D.C.: therapist and trainer; African-American male-female relationships
- Jane Young - New York: writer, professor of English; the "disposable" father
- Rikki Klieman - Boston: attorney, law professor; false accusations of rape
- Carolyn Baker, Ph.D. - Santa Rosa, California: consultant in human development; female longing for healthy masculinity
- Carol Iannone, Ph.D. - New York: professor; the politics of feminist scholarship
- ArLynn Leiber Presser - Winnetka, Illinois: attorney, writer; American attitudes toward divorced fathers
- Ellen Dublin Levy - Hyattsville, Maryland: advocate for children; barriers fathers face
- Sandra Rippey - Canaan, New Hampshire: U. S. Navy Reserve officer; sexual harassment in the Navy.
- Elizabeth Herron - Santa Barbara, California: educator in women's empowerment and gender reconciliation; partnership with men.
